Dandan setia (1959)
The story tells a tale of a God who lives in a kingdom among the clouds who is at war due to the kingdoms fighting over the ownership of his daughter. To settle the problem the God placed a spell on his daughter transforming her into a Pau fruit and to be thrown on earth. As it landed in the seas it was swept a shore and was found by the maids of a queen who ate the fruit. She was found to be pregnant not long afterwards.
